Make The Right Call
You can also play our interactive game to give you an idea of the daily pressures on our control room and encourage our communities to #MakeTheRightCall
The game uses examples of genuine 999 and 101 calls received by police which players must decide how to respond to against the clock. The options are to deploy officers, resolve over the phone, refer to a partner agency or take no action.
